Great steaks and a NYC vibe, this is the place for you. The steaks are not expensive, their wine list is extensive, and the bar is great. The service is excellent - even better than in NYC. Anyone who comes to visit will come here to spend money.
The specialty of this restaurant is steak and Swiss meatballs, both of which tasted good. The meatballs were served with pasta. I was a little disappointed with the vegetables, which were raw when cooked, and the bread was just okay.
Their environment is very nice. It's dark inside and feels like a bar, but there is a huge terrace from which you can see the bustling street scene outside. The night view is very beautiful. Their barbecue and salads are very delicious.
Afternoon tea is very cost-effective, so the house was full of people. The steak and roasted spring chicken were still very good, roasted very tender and very tasty. More importantly, the side dishes were also very good. However, I personally think the soufflé is average, although it is very sweet and tastes good.
I went there with an American friend. The steak was really big, so one steak was enough for two girls. I also liked their truffle chips. The guy who served us smiled the whole time and was very considerate. The environment was also good. The price of $45 per person was not particularly expensive. I think I would go there again.
